Output fba011334c07e61485d34773041c37dd74bd5ce5026f28424226a061fce2c89e:0
- value
- 18465757
- script pubkey
- OP_0 OP_PUSHBYTES_20 e3ebd7966acd3cf55ae2fc8da2c5e48644a73adb
- address
- bc1qu04a09n2e5702khzljx6930ysez2wwkmn7r9fu
- transaction
- fba011334c07e61485d34773041c37dd74bd5ce5026f28424226a061fce2c89e
- confirmations
- 143693
- spent
- true